Organised by Qatar Billiards and Snooker Federation over five days, Ali Al Obaidli won Ramadan Open Snooker Championship in which 40 players took part.
Al Obaidli was crowned with the title and won the championship cup, after a 4-1 win over Russian competitor Kosta Stepanov coach of the Qatar national team in the final match.
Al Obaidli claimed the title starting with his group's lead in the group stage, followed by a 3-0 win over Muzammil Hussein and a 4-2 victory over Bashar Hussein in the quarter-finals.
